CampusBookSwap.com helps you buy and sell used textbooks and helps both buyers and sellers save money in the process.

If you try to sell your used textbooks back to the bookstore, you'll probably only get a small fraction back of what you paid for the book. You can often get more for your book by selling it to another student. Similarly, if you try to buy a used book from the bookstore, you'll often end up paying nearly as much as the new price of the book. You can often get the same used book for less by buying it from another student.

We don't handle the sale of books, instead our bulletin board system helps buyers and sellers to find each other. You post the books that you want to sell, and then interested students will contact you if they want to buy your books. You can search the books that other students have posted to find ones that you want to buy.

The books are sorted by school, so that once you've signed in, the books you see listed are only the ones posted by other students at your school.

Posting Books

Click on "Post Books" and enter the requested information about your book. Be clear and detailed about the content about the book. When setting the price, a good rule of thumb is to set a price that is somewhere midway between how much you would get for the book if you sold it back to the bookstore, and how much a student would have to pay to buy a used copy from the bookstore.

Once you've posted your book, it's there for other students to see. If a student wants to buy your book, he or she will email you to express their interest and set up a meeting to buy the book.

Searching for Books

Click on "Search Books" and then look for the books you need. You can search by Title, Author, or ISBN number (this is the number just above the barcode on the book). You also have the option to see a full list of all the books posted at your school, and you can then browse through those books.

If you see a book you want more information about, click on the book to see the owner's comments and email address. If you want to buy the book, email the owner and set up a meeting to buy the book.
